94485834818741883362
Barcode
Even
94485834818741883362 is even
Previous even number is 94485834818741883360
Next even number is 94485834818741883364
Cubed
843529186052310915977392641696675156509733392600879248993928
Squared
Hexadecimal
Binary
1010001111101000001000111100010100100000101010110000101000111100010